No. 28 CNU Men's Tennis Rolls Past Methodist in Spring Opener, 9-0

NEWPORT NEWS, Va. -- The nationally-ranked Christopher Newport men's tennis team swept the spring season opener on Saturday afternoon, downing Methodist University, 9-0, to improve to 2-1 on the season. The Captains got two wins apiece from all six of their starters, while playing indoors on a rainy day in Newport News. 

The Captains raced out to a 3-0 lead with wins in doubles of 8-2, 8-5, and 8-4, in order. David Reed and Justin Cerny captured the win on the top line, defeating Reid Rose and Wynn Johnson. Methodist challenged for the No. 2 win, but Andy Mason and William Trang rallied for an 8-5 victory over Coleman Baker and Trent Harner. Finally, Dominic Lacombe and Nicholas Ruzicka defeated R.J. Clement and Hayden Wilfong, 8-4. 

Four of the singles bouts were won in straight sets by the Captains, including Reed's top line victory over Clement (7-6, 7-5). Lacombe won (6-2, 6-3) over Rose at No. 3; Ruzicka captured a win (6-2, 6-2) over Harner at No. 5; and Trang downed Wilfong (6-2, 7-5). 

Rounding out the 9-0 win for the Captains were Justin Cerny at No. 2 (6-2, 4-6, 7-6) over Baker and Andy Mason at No. 4 (6-1, 3-6, 6-2). 

Christopher Newport will return to action on Sunday morning as they attempt to play outside against Millsaps College at the Eyre Courts on CNU's campus, weather permitting. That match will begin at 9:30 am.
